Description

Red bean soup is a popular Chinese dessert that is often served after a meal or as a snack. It is made with red beans, sugar, and water. The soup has a sweet and nutty flavor that is perfect for cold weather. In this recipe, we will show you how to make red bean soup in a slow cooker.

Prep Time

The prep time for this recipe is about 10 minutes.

Cook Time

The cook time for this recipe is about 8 hours.

Ingredients

  • 1 cup red beans
  • 6 cups water
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t

Equipment

  • Slow cooker
  • Measuring cups and spoons
  • Strainer

Method

  1. Rinse the red beans and soak them in water overnight.
  2. Drain the water and add the red beans to the slow cooker.
  3. Add 6 cups of water to the slow cooker.
  4. Cover the slow cooker and cook on low for 8 hours.
  5. After 8 hours, the red beans should be very soft. Use a strainer to strain the red beans and discard any leftover water.
  6. Add the red beans back to the slow cooker with 4 cups of water.
  7. Add 1/2 cup of sugar and 1/4 teaspoon of salt to the slow cooker.
  8. Cook on low for another hour.
  9. After an hour, the soup should be thick and creamy.
  10. Serve hot or cold.

Notes

You can adjust the amount of sugar to your liking. If you prefer a sweeter soup, you can add more sugar.

Recipes FAQ

What are red beans?

Red beans, also known as adzuki beans, are a small, dark red bean commonly used in East Asian cuisine. They have a slightly nutty, sweet flavor and are often used in desserts.

Do I need to soak the red beans?

Yes, it is recommended to soak the red beans overnight to help them cook evenly in the slow cooker.

Can I use a different type of bean?

You can use other types of beans, but they may have a different flavor and texture than red beans.

Recipe Tips

  • Make sure to discard any leftover water from the first cooking of the red beans before adding them back to the slow cooker.
  • If you prefer a thinner soup, you can add more water.
  • For a creamier soup, you can blend the red beans after they have been cooked.
